Briefly

The Williamsburg Wharf A1, a new 22-story luxury tower, has launched an affordable housing lottery for 75 rent-stabilized apartments. These include studios, one-, and two-bedroom units priced between $1,880 and $2,394, designated for families earning up to 80% of the Area Median Income. The building, part of a larger development, offers various amenities, including a rooftop pool and an indoor basketball court. The overall project will consist of five buildings and extensive waterfront access, with spaces allocated for retail use.
